They feature a full bar with with local beers and wines.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>The restaurant is located in Carlsborg, a historic company-owned mill town, once known as Long Prairie. The restaurant\u2019s decor reflects the local history. Next door is the historic Carlsborg Store which now hosts artisan and vintage shops. Carlsborg was founded in 1915 by C. J. Erickson, and named after his hometown in Sweden. Its sawmill discontinued operations in 1968.&nbsp;<br>You can visit the Old Mill Cafe Menus <a href=\"https:\/\/old-millcafe.com\/menus\/\">here<\/a>.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>The following text is from&nbsp;Company Towns in the Pacific Northwest&nbsp;by Linda Carlson<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>&#8220;<strong>When the Boss Built the Town&nbsp;\u2014&nbsp;Carlsborg, Clallam County, Washington<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Established in 1915, this community east of Port Angeles had a post office, butcher shop, general store, cookhouse, bunkhouses, and about a dozen homes for married workers. By 1919, it had 300 residents. There were several privately owned businesses and structures, including a grange hall, school, and homes. After several ownership changes, the sawmill was closed in the late 1960s. A two-room elementary and high school operated as late as the early 1950s. One former owner\u2019s son said mill management maintained a charge account with the local sheriff for bailing out workers after weekend binges.&#8221;&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ading has-text-align-left\"><strong><strong>Dining Around is all about friendship!<\/strong><\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"has-text-align-left\">The Dining Around Host makes a reservation at a local restaurant where the members meet for a casual meal and socializing.
